CPAP/BiPAP MACHINE INSURANCE (HCPCS) CODES:[edit]

E0601 Continuous airway pressure (CPAP/APAP) device  
E0470 Respiratory assist device, bi-level pressure (BiPAP) capability, WITHOUT backup rate feature, used with noninvasive interface, e.g., nasal or facial mask (intermittent assist device with continuous positive airway pressure device)  (VAuto, S)
E0471 Respiratory assist device, bi-level pressure (BiPAP) capability, WITH backup rate feature, used with noninvasive interface, e.g., nasal or facial mask (intermittent assist device with continuous positive airway pressure device) (ST, T, ASV, iVAPS)
E0472 Respiratory assist device, bi-level pressure (BiPAP) capability, WITH backup rate feature, used with invasive interface, e.g., tracheostomy tube (intermittent assist device with continuous positive airway pressure device)
E0561 Humidifier, non-heated, used with positive airway pressure (CPAP/BiPAP/APAP) device
E0562 Humidifier, heated, used with positive airway pressure (CPAP/BiPAP/APAP) device
